Top 3-5 Skills Needed:
o Knowledge of AWS Services: proficiency in various AWS services such as EKS, EC2, S3, RDS, Lambda, CloudWatch, and others is essential for deploying and managing infrastructure in AWS Cloud.
o DevOps Tools: familiarity with popular DevOps tools like Jenkins, Git, Chef, Puppet, Ansible, and Terraform is necessary to automate infrastructure provisioning, configuration management, and deployment processes.
o Scripting and Programming: proficiency in scripting languages like Python, Bash, enables the creation of custom automation scripts and development of infrastructure-as-code solutions.
o Networking Concepts: understanding of networking concepts, including VPC, subnets, security groups, load balancers, and VPNs, facilitates the design and implementation of reliable and scalable network architectures.
o Problem-Solving and Troubleshooting: str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ills are crucial to identify and resolve issues related to infrastructure, security, performance, or scalability, ensuring smooth operations and timely resolution of incidents.
